NEW DELHI: Mahatma Gandhi National Rural Employment Guarantee Act, Amritsar has released the notification for the recruitment of various posts at its official website. Eligible candidates can apply for the MGNREGA Punjab recruitment 2020 till August 21. The notification has been released for the recruitment of IT manager, IT assistant, Technical and other posts. MGNREGA Punjab Recruitment 2020 - Vacancy Details
-
IT Manager: 01 post
-
A.P.O: 02 posts
-
IT Assistant: 02 posts
-
Technical Assistant: 13 posts
-
GRS (Administrative Assistant): 64 posts
MGNREGA Punjab Recruitment 2020 - Eligibility Criteria
-
Age limit: 18 to 32 years
-
Educational qualification: As per the post
MGNREGA Punjab Recruitment 2020 - How To Apply
Candidates need to fill an offline application form along with the required document and send it to exam conducting authorities - Chief Executive Officer, Zila Parishad.
MGNREGA Punjab Recruitment 2020 - Selection Process
The selection of candidates will be made on various factors mentioned below.
-
Academic qualifications: 50 marks
-
Additional qualification: 20 marks
-
Relevant: experience: 10 marks
-
Personal interview: 20 marks
MGNREGA Punjab Recruitment 2020 - Salary Details
-
IT Manager: Rs. 21,000/-
-
A.P.O: Rs. 20,000/-
-
IT Assistant: Rs. 11,000/-
-
Technical Assistant: Rs. 15,000/- + 900 TA
-
GRS (Administrative Assistant): Rs. 8,500/- + 900 TA
